from typing import Any, Dict
from unittest.mock import AsyncMock, Mock
from twisted.test.proto_helpers import MemoryReactor
from synapse.handlers.cas import CasResponse
from synapse.server import HomeServer
from synapse.util import Clock
from tests.unittest import HomeserverTestCase, override_config
# These are a few constants that are used as config parameters in the tests.
BASE_URL = "https://synapse/"
SERVER_URL = "https://issuer/"
class CasHandlerTestCase(HomeserverTestCase):
def default_config(self) -> Dict[str, Any]:
config = super().default_config()
config["public_baseurl"] = BASE_URL
cas_config = {
"enabled": True,
"server_url": SERVER_URL,
"service_url": BASE_URL,
}
# Update this config with what's in the default config so that
# override_config works as expected.
cas_config.update(config.get("cas_config", {}))
config["cas_config"] = cas_config
return config
def make_homeserver(self, reactor: MemoryReactor, clock: Clock) -> HomeServer:
hs = self.setup_test_homeserver()
self.handler = hs.get_cas_handler()
# Reduce the number of attempts when generating MXIDs.
sso_handler = hs.get_sso_handler()
sso_handler._MAP_USERNAME_RETRIES = 3
return hs
def test_map_cas_user_to_user(self) -> None:
"""Ensure that mapping the CAS user returned from a provider to an MXID works properly."""
# stub out the auth handler
auth_handler = self.hs.get_auth_handler()
auth_handler.complete_sso_login = AsyncMock() # type: ignore[method-assign]
cas_response = CasResponse("test_user", {})
request = _mock_request()
self.get_success(
self.handler._handle_cas_response(request, cas_response, "redirect_uri", "")
)
# check that the auth handler got called as expected
auth_handler.complete_sso_login.assert_called_once_with(
"@test_user:test",
"cas",
request,
"redirect_uri",
None,
new_user=True,
auth_provider_session_id=None,
)
def test_map_cas_user_to_existing_user(self) -> None:
"""Existing users can log in with CAS account."""
store = self.hs.get_datastores().main
self.get_success(
store.register_user(user_id="@test_user:test", password_hash=None)
)
# stub out the auth handler
auth_handler = self.hs.get_auth_handler()
auth_handler.complete_sso_login = AsyncMock() # type: ignore[method-assign]
# Map a user via SSO.
cas_response = CasResponse("test_user", {})
request = _mock_request()
self.get_success(
self.handler._handle_cas_response(request, cas_response, "redirect_uri", "")
)
# check that the auth handler got called as expected
auth_handler.complete_sso_login.assert_called_once_with(
"@test_user:test",
"cas",
request,
"redirect_uri",
None,
new_user=False,
auth_provider_session_id=None,
)
# Subsequent calls should map to the same mxid.
auth_handler.complete_sso_login.reset_mock()
self.get_success(
self.handler._handle_cas_response(request, cas_response, "redirect_uri", "")
)
auth_handler.complete_sso_login.assert_called_once_with(
"@test_user:test",
"cas",
request,
"redirect_uri",
None,
new_user=False,
auth_provider_session_id=None,
)
def test_map_cas_user_to_invalid_localpart(self) -> None:
"""CAS automaps invalid characters to base-64 encoding."""
# stub out the auth handler
auth_handler = self.hs.get_auth_handler()
auth_handler.complete_sso_login = AsyncMock() # type: ignore[method-assign]
cas_response = CasResponse("föö", {})
request = _mock_request()
self.get_success(
self.handler._handle_cas_response(request, cas_response, "redirect_uri", "")
)
# check that the auth handler got called as expected
auth_handler.complete_sso_login.assert_called_once_with(
"@f=c3=b6=c3=b6:test",
"cas",
request,
"redirect_uri",
None,
new_user=True,
auth_provider_session_id=None,
)
@override_config(
{
"cas_config": {
"required_attributes": {"userGroup": "staff", "department": None}
}
}
)
def test_required_attributes(self) -> None:
"""The required attributes must be met from the CAS response."""
# stub out the auth handler
auth_handler = self.hs.get_auth_handler()
auth_handler.complete_sso_login = AsyncMock() # type: ignore[method-assign]
# The response doesn't have the proper userGroup or department.
cas_response = CasResponse("test_user", {})
request = _mock_request()
self.get_success(
self.handler._handle_cas_response(request, cas_response, "redirect_uri", "")
)
auth_handler.complete_sso_login.assert_not_called()
# The response doesn't have any department.
cas_response = CasResponse("test_user", {"userGroup": ["staff"]})
request.reset_mock()
self.get_success(
self.handler._handle_cas_response(request, cas_response, "redirect_uri", "")
)
auth_handler.complete_sso_login.assert_not_called()
# Add the proper attributes and it should succeed.
cas_response = CasResponse(
"test_user", {"userGroup": ["staff", "admin"], "department": ["sales"]}
)
request.reset_mock()
self.get_success(
self.handler._handle_cas_response(request, cas_response, "redirect_uri", "")
)
# check that the auth handler got called as expected
auth_handler.complete_sso_login.assert_called_once_with(
"@test_user:test",
"cas",
request,
"redirect_uri",
None,
new_user=True,
auth_provider_session_id=None,
)
@override_config({"cas_config": {"enable_registration": False}})
def test_map_cas_user_does_not_register_new_user(self) -> None:
"""Ensures new users are not registered if the enabled registration flag is disabled."""
# stub out the auth handler
auth_handler = self.hs.get_auth_handler()
auth_handler.complete_sso_login = AsyncMock() # type: ignore[method-assign]
cas_response = CasResponse("test_user", {})
request = _mock_request()
self.get_success(
self.handler._handle_cas_response(request, cas_response, "redirect_uri", "")
)
# check that the auth handler was not called as expected
auth_handler.complete_sso_login.assert_not_called()
def _mock_request() -> Mock:
"""Returns a mock which will stand in as a SynapseRequest"""
mock = Mock(
spec=[
"finish",
"getClientAddress",
"getHeader",
"setHeader",
"setResponseCode",
"write",
]
)
# `_disconnected` musn't be another `Mock`, otherwise it will be truthy.
mock._disconnected = False
return mock
